Original Description
Ogata Korin's Yoro Fall (c. 1700) captivates with its bold minimalism and restrained elegance, embodying the quintessential Rinpa aesthetic. Depicting the legendary waterfall from Japanese folklore—where sake was said to miraculously flow—the painting transforms nature into rhythmic abstraction through Korin's masterful use of tarashikomi (ink pooling) and metallic pigments. Cascading silver strokes against a muted background evoke both the waterfall’s dynamism and a meditative harmony, reflecting Edo-period Japan’s fusion of poetic allusion and decorative grandeur. As a pinnacle of Rinpa—a school revitalizing classical themes with avant-garde flair—this work epitomizes Korin’s genius for distilling essence into form. Today, it stands as a cultural touchstone, bridging Heian-era lyricism and modernist design sensibilities.
